Across both Waikato University and Toi Ohomai Institute of Technology campuses, students worked together on campus to give out hot cross buns to fellow students at Easter, as well as hosting guest speakers on the resurrection of Jesus Christ. These represent more intentional efforts by our student groups to engage in true witness with their fellow students on campus. We began the year with our first regional camp in several years. Twenty-five of us from Wintec, Toi Ohomai and Waikato University headed away for a weekend of fellowship, fun, teaching and challenge. We studied Paul’s letter to the Ephesians together, focusing on our unity in Christ, personal and corporate holiness, and the invitation to “live a life worthy of our calling” in Christ (Ephesians 4:1). Our student groups across the Waikato and Bay of Plenty are growing as missional communities, which seek to reach students for Christ and change students for life. We believe that by doing life together and reaching out in Christ’s love, we will draw others in to join TSCF’s whakapapa of faith on the narrow road that leads to life.
